The key to a successful holiday photoshoot lies in thorough pre-production planning. Start by defining your goals clearly. Are you promoting specific products, showcasing your services, or building broader brand awareness heading into the new year? Having a clear answer to that question shapes every decision that follows.
For Georges Market, we focused on multiple aspects of their business, from behind-the-scenes baking to finished gift baskets, so we could build a comprehensive visual story rather than a handful of disconnected product shots. That range of content gave them flexibility when it came time to post across different platforms.
It also helps to create a detailed shot list well in advance, covering every product, angle, and moment you need. We made sure to capture everything from close-up ornament details to wide shots of the festive store environment, so the client had a full library of images to draw from throughout the entire holiday season.

One of the things that made this shoot stand out was the genuine joy captured in each frame. Rather than stiff, posed shots, we photographed real moments: staff members laughing while wrapping gifts, carefully arranging wreaths, and making chocolate bark treats together. Authenticity is something an audience can feel, and these images had it in abundance.
Those red-and-green elf hats that the team wore became a unifying visual thread throughout the entire campaign. They were a small prop choice that ended up making a big difference, tying every image together with a playful, consistent look that felt cohesive across every platform.
This kind of authenticity creates real emotional connections with potential customers. Consider incorporating action shots that show your team’s personality and expertise as part of your content creation for small businesses. Whether it is whisking batter, arranging greenery, or helping a customer find the perfect gift, these candid moments humanize your brand and build the kind of trust that polished product shots alone simply cannot achieve.
